Not every IPL opener has to be a 200-strike-rate destroyer. Sometimes a team needs a left-hander who stays in, manipulates the field, and doesn't throw his wicket away in the first four overs. Atharva Taide is that player for Punjab Kings. He's been in and around the PBKS setup, and in IPL 2026 he remains a useful backup and matchup option at the top. Here's his profile.

Background and style

Atharva Taide is a Vidarbha left-hand batter with a strong Ranji Trophy and domestic white-ball background. He's best known for a tidy, high-volume first-class career where he's built big hundreds against quality attacks. That red-ball base gives him something a lot of young T20 openers don't have โ€” a clean technical base against the new ball.

His batting style is:

  • Side-on, high elbow. A classical approach that works particularly well against seam movement.
  • Strong square of the wicket. The cut shot and the square drive are reliable run-scorers for him.
  • Good judgement of length. He rarely gets stuck playing across the line.

He isn't a six-hitting freak. He's more of a boundary-per-over type than a 3-sixes-an-over type. That's not a weakness โ€” it's a profile.

Role in the PBKS setup

PBKS are built around aggressive top-order hitting, which means Atharva's role is context-dependent. When he gets an opportunity, the plan is usually:

  • Steady the top if a quick wicket falls. Rotate, play smart cricket, don't force shots.
  • Provide a left-hand option vs off-spin. The match-up matters โ€” left-right pairs disrupt spinners.
  • Bat through the Powerplay if required. He's got the defence and concentration to do that.

In short, he's an option the franchise has when the specific match-up calls for a classical left-hander rather than a boundary-machine.

Strengths and watch-outs

Strengths

  • Solid defensive technique โ€” doesn't gift wickets.
  • Strong off-side play.
  • Temperament โ€” he doesn't freeze at the top level.

Watch-outs

  • Strike rate vs aggressive T20 openers is a natural comparison point.
  • Range hitting on short boundaries could expand.
  • Power behind square on the leg side is a growth area.

Why he's a useful squad asset

Every franchise needs depth at the top of the order. You never know when the first-choice opener is injured, out of form, or the match-up calls for something different. Atharva Taide is exactly that kind of depth โ€” a trustworthy technical player who can slot in, defend, and build an innings. He doesn't need to play every week. He needs to be ready when PBKS need him.
